Key Elements of Effective Estate Planning in Mesa
Legal Documents
Last Will and Testament
Drafting a clear and comprehensive last will and testament is a foundational aspect of estate planning. This legal document outlines how assets should be distributed and who should assume specific responsibilities, such as serving as an executor.
Living Will and Healthcare Power of Attorney
Mesa residents should consider creating a living will and designating a healthcare power of attorney. These documents provide guidance on medical decisions and ensure that one’s healthcare preferences are respected if they become incapacitated.
Revocable Living Trust
Avoiding Probate
A revocable living trust is an effective tool for avoiding probate, the legal process of validating a will. By placing assets into a trust, individuals in Mesa can ensure a smoother and more private transfer of assets to beneficiaries.
Management of Assets
A living trust allows individuals to maintain control over their assets during their lifetime while designating a successor trustee to manage the trust in the event of incapacitation or death.
Beneficiary Designations:IRA, 401(k), and Life Insurance
Review and update beneficiary designations on retirement accounts, such as IRAs and 401(k)s, as well as life insurance policies. These designations supersede instructions in a will, so ensuring they reflect current wishes is crucial.
Transfer-on-Death (TOD) Designations
For non-retirement accounts, consider using Transfer-on-Death (TOD) designations, which allow assets like bank accounts and securities to be transferred directly to beneficiaries outside of probate.
Power of Attorney
Financial and Healthcare Powers
Granting power of attorney to trusted individuals is an integral part of estate planning. This ensures that someone can make financial and healthcare decisions on behalf of an individual if they become unable to do so.
Specific and General Powers
Consider whether a specific or general power of attorney is more appropriate for individual circumstances. A specific power of attorney grants authority for a particular purpose, while a general power of attorney provides broader authority.
